A Place

There is a place that I go in glorious meditation- a garden so special there is my destination I close my eyes to clear my mind in anticipation of that place of peace but wait- what do I see is mind's eye deceiving me? I see a scene as clear as it can be- of you and me in the hotel mirror forever etched within myself- as lovingly you dry my hair filled with love, my very soul has captured that moment in time no longer can I stay in a place- of mindless meditation so darling Ken, you are invited by divine intervention my special place will greet us there filled with love, joy and care we'll walk hand in hand along the lake- the birds will sing for us and that special place I know- that I truly love to go will never be the same so darling dear, I'll meet you there until we are back together again
